Caught yesterday evening off Piazza Navona



The old town in Rome has lovely cobbled and very narrow streets which don't deter any drivers from taking their cars [very slowly!] down those bumpy lanes.

This was a 2 second exposure without tripod... I used a someone's side mirror and it worked a treat (didn't even set off the car alarm )! I am learning to take fully manual shots and it's great fun!

As always - comments are very welcome! I just wish I had time to leave on it Photo Critique for a couple of days - I don't usually 'work' my photos this much

Cathy: Yes, there is motion blur but the lights from the car were so bright that it turned out as thin silhouettes for the two girls. There are two guys on the left, one of which you can barely see because of the blur. Here's a detail of the high-res original:

The reason the others are not more blured is because most of their motion is in the line of sight I believe. The guy in the detail is the more 'sideways' of all people in the photo. But that's just my 2c worth of physics
